Panera Tomato Mozzarella Salad (Copycat)

All I can say is 'Yum' :-)

Ingredients:

  • 1 loaf focaccia bread
  • 6 ripe tomatoes, chopped
  • 2 Tbsp. fresh basil, chopped
  • red onion, sliced paper thin
  • 4 oz. fresh mozzarella, cut into cubes
  • Balsamic vinaigrette

Directions:

Cut bread into four wedges, place on plate. Gently toss tomatoes, basil and red onion together. Place 1/4 mixture on each wedge of bread, top with 1/4 of cheese cubes. Pour about 2 ounce of dressing over each.
